2009 Chevy 1500 Towing Capabilities
Hello. I am new to this forum.
I have a 2009 Chevy Silverado 1500 LT Z71. It has a Vortec 5.3l engine with a 4 speed tranny and a 3.73 rear axle. I have tried looking online and in the manual for it's towing capabilities, with no real luck. Everywhere I turn it is a different towing and hauling number.
If anyone could help tell me how much it can tow and haul I would really appreciate it!

Towing rating starts on page 4-55 in the owners manual. It depends on the wheelbase, not just engine and rear axle. Short bed, long bed, crew cab, extended cab, regular cab, etc. It also matters whether or not you have the K5L cooling package.
